Address N5i58TbUhRNS9xkAdpmypYkHZVQnQoetDK

Total received 2.31099908 NMC
Total sent 2.31099908 NMC
Balance: 0.00000000 NMC
Date/time Transaction Block Debit Credit Balance
Nov. 28, 2023, 2:53 a.m. a84b4d48f… 694380 2.31099908 NMC 0.00000000 NMC
Nov. 27, 2023, 2:53 a.m. b5221ced4… 694237 2.31099908 NMC 2.31099908 NMC